What are High-Touch Areas?

High-touch areas, as the name implies, are surfaces that are frequently touched or come into contact with hands and objects. These areas act as hotspots for the transmission of germs, making them potential sources of infection. Some common examples of high-touch areas include:

  • Doorknobs and handles
  • Light switches
  • Countertops and tabletops
  • Faucets and sinks
  • Remote controls
  • Keyboards and computer mice
  • Smartphones and tablets


Why is Sanitizing High-Touch Areas Important?

Neglecting to sanitize high-touch areas can have serious consequences for your health. Germs, bacteria, and viruses can survive on these surfaces for extended periods, increasing the risk of transmission to anyone who comes into contact with them. Regular sanitization is crucial for preventing the spread of illnesses such as influenza, common colds, and even more severe diseases like COVID-19.


Effective Sanitization Techniques for High-Touch Areas

  1. Choose the Right Disinfectants When it comes to sanitizing high-touch areas, not all cleaning products are created equal. Opt for EPA-approved disinfectants that are specifically designed to kill a broad spectrum of pathogens, including viruses, bacteria, and fungi. Alcohol-based solutions with at least 70% alcohol content are highly effective against most germs.
  2. Follow Proper Cleaning Procedures Before applying any disinfectant, it's essential to clean the surface thoroughly to remove dirt, dust, and debris. Use soap and water to wipe down the area, ensuring that it's free from any visible contaminants. Once the surface is clean, apply the disinfectant according to the manufacturer's instructions, paying close attention to the recommended dwell time – the amount of time the disinfectant needs to remain on the surface to effectively kill germs.
  3. Focus on High-Traffic Areas While it's important to sanitize entire rooms and spaces, extra attention should be given to high-touch areas that experience frequent traffic and contact. Be thorough in your cleaning efforts, ensuring that no surface is overlooked, even those that are commonly missed, such as light switches, remote controls, and electronic devices.
  4. Implement a Regular Cleaning Schedule Consistency is key when it comes to maintaining a sanitized environment. Establish a regular cleaning schedule to ensure that high-touch areas are disinfected frequently. The frequency of cleaning will depend on the level of usage and traffic in the area, but high-traffic areas may require multiple daily cleanings to maintain optimal hygiene standards.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: What are the most common high-touch areas?

The most common high-touch areas include doorknobs, light switches, countertops, faucets, handles, remote controls, keyboards, computer mice, smartphones, and tablets. These surfaces are frequently touched and can harbor germs, bacteria, and viruses.

Q2: How often should I sanitize high-touch areas?

The frequency of sanitization depends on the level of traffic and usage in the area. High-traffic areas or those touched by multiple people should be sanitized multiple times a day. For low-traffic areas, sanitizing once a day or every other day may suffice.

Q3: What types of disinfectants are best for sanitizing high-touch areas?

Look for EPA-approved disinfectants that are specifically designed to kill a broad spectrum of pathogens, including viruses, bacteria, and fungi. Alcohol-based solutions containing at least 70% alcohol are highly effective against most germs.

Q4: Can I use household cleaning products to sanitize high-touch areas?

While some household cleaning products may have disinfecting properties, it's best to use EPA-approved disinfectants specifically formulated for sanitizing surfaces. These products are rigorously tested and proven effective against a wide range of pathogens.

Q5: How long should disinfectants remain on surfaces?

Follow the manufacturer's instructions for dwell time – the amount of time the disinfectant needs to remain on the surface to effectively kill germs. This can range from a few minutes to several hours, depending on the product.

Q6: Are there any precautions I should take when using disinfectants?

Always read and follow the safety instructions on the product label. Wear gloves and ensure proper ventilation when using disinfectants. Keep them out of reach of children and pets, and never mix different cleaning products together.
